About Matthew
Matthew Sakkas graduated from Clark University (magna cum laude, Phi Beta Kappa) in 1988. While an undergraduate he completed a General Course of Study at the London School of Economics from 1986 to 1987. He graduated from Vanderbilt University Law School in 1991 and passed the New York State Bar exam the same year. He was admitted to the New York State Bar in 1992. He is also admitted to practice law in the United States District Court for the Southern District of New York, the Eastern District of New York and the Second Circuit of Court Appeals.
